ServiceParameterBinding Класс
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Описывает привязку из службы внедрения зависимостей EF или типа метаданных, который также может иметь или не может иметь и связан IServicePropertyс параметром в конструкторе, фабричном методе или аналогичном.
public abstract class ServiceParameterBinding : Microsoft.EntityFrameworkCore.Metadata.ParameterBinding
type ServiceParameterBinding = class
inherit ParameterBinding
Public MustInherit Class ServiceParameterBinding
Inherits ParameterBinding
- Наследование
- Производный
Комментарии
Дополнительные сведения и примеры см. в разделе Типы сущностей с конструкторами .
Конструкторы
ServiceParameterBinding(Type, Type, IPropertyBase) |
Создает новый ServiceParameterBinding экземпляр для заданного типа службы или типа метаданных. |
ServiceParameterBinding(Type, Type, IPropertyBase[]) |
Создает новый ServiceParameterBinding экземпляр для заданного типа службы или типа метаданных. |
Свойства
ConsumedProperties |
Свойства, которые обрабатываются этой привязкой и поэтому, не нужно задавать каким-то другим способом. (Унаследовано от ParameterBinding) |
ParameterType |
Тип параметра CLR. (Унаследовано от ParameterBinding) |
ServiceDelegate |
Делегат для задания свойства службы CLR в экземпляре сущности. |
ServiceType |
Тип среды CLR внутренней службы EF. |
Методы
BindToParameter(Expression, Expression) |
Создает дерево выражений, представляющее привязку значения свойства из выражения материализации к параметру конструктора, фабричному методу и т. д. |
BindToParameter(ParameterBindingInfo) |
Создает дерево выражений, представляющее привязку значения свойства из выражения материализации к параметру конструктора, фабричному методу и т. д. |
With(IPropertyBase[]) |
Создает копию, содержащую заданные используемые свойства. (Унаследовано от ParameterBinding) |
Применяется к
Entity Framework